Programmable Parameters

2001 Mercury Sable LS, 4D Sedan, 3.0 U, AX4SSECTION Programmable Parameters

Programmable parameters are controlled features that can be modified while in service, typically by the customer. If a module that has been modified by programmable parameters needs replacement, Programmable Module Installation (PMI) procedure will maintain parameters in their altered state if Worldwide Diagnostic System (WDS) tester or New Generation Star (NGS) tester was able to communicate with old module during Vehicle Identification (VID) routine. If diagnostic tool tester was not able to communicate with old module during VID routine, programmable parameters may be used to return controlled features to their altered state.
